R33 Gauge Cluster in S14

I attempted to do this installation via the guide listed on NICO.

http://nissaninfiniticlub.net/photop...r_into_S14.jpg

However, there are inconsistancies with which plug, what color and the number of wires listed as well as some wires on either end (cluster or car) are not listed at all.

I currently have the following signals connected, according to the guide listed above, I also varified most of them by following the traces on the blue circuit board.

GRND (2 wires)
2P (2 wires)
IGN
FM
T/R
T/L
TM
TAM
ILL + (2 wires)
ILL - (2 wires)

...now the speedometer still does not function, and I cannot figure out why, it doesnt budge at all. Everything else seems to work wonderfully though, that I have wired up. Right now I'm just working on the gauges, the indicator lights will come next. I already adjusted my tach as well for the KA engine but the speedo still ignores me. I am thinking if dicecting my S14 cluster and using my speedo mechanism on the R33 cluster, just in case the R33 one is actually bad. Then just adjust the resistors in back to compensate for 180mph instead of 120mph.

Any ideas on why my speedo still hate me, maybe JonPowell will have some insight?

Car is a 95' S14 base and cluster is from a 95' R33 GTS-t

Here are the inputs I've deciphered as to their purpose.

GRND - Ground (Common grounds)
2P - Speedometer (Input signal, speedometer gauge) [2 WIRES]
BAT - 12v Constant (For S14 in-cluster clock)
IGN - Ignition
FM - Fuel Meter (Input signal for fuel gauge)
CHG - Charge (Indicator, charging/battery issue)
T/R - Turn Right (Indicator, right)
T/L - Turn Left (Indicator left)
TM - Temp Meter (Input signal for coolant temp gauge
BRK - Brake (Indicator, lamp for brake issue/brake lamp failure)
FUEL - Fuel (Indicator, low fuel)
BEAM - Brights (Indicator, high beam headlamps)
TAM - Tachometer (Input signal, tachometer gauge)
BELT - Seatbelt (Indicator, driver seatbelt not secured)
OIL - Oil (Indicator, low oil)
AIRBAG - Airbag (Indicator, restrainsystem complication)
DOOR - Door Ajar (Indicator, open door)
Check ENG - Check Engine (Indicator, ODBI/II complication)
ILL + - Illumination + (Positive voltage for dash lighting circuit) [2 WIRES]
ILL - - Illumination - (Negative voltage for dash lighting circuit) [2 WIRES] {Two specific ground wires}
EXH - Exhaust Overheat (Indicator, abnormal temp of catylst)
OM - Oil Meter (Input signal for oil pressure gauge)
WASH - Washer Fluid (Indicator, low washer fluid)

Still unsure of the purpose behind the Ignition connection... it seems to correlate with the speedometer, which might be part of my issue.

Asside from that, the airbag lamp is constantly illuminated, even though I don't have the airbag indicator wired to the gauges yet... (Possible short somewhere?)
